Hi team,

Before I hand off the 3.2 release, please note the humidity sensor drift reported on Verdana controllers in the Elmbrook trial site. Drift exceeds 4% after roughly ten days of continuous operation; firmware 3.2.1 adds an automatic recalibration cycle every 72 hours. Support should advise growers to install 3.2.1 and trigger a manual recalibration once. The hotfix bundle must be verified before distribution, so I'm including the signing key used for the 3.2.1 packages below.

release key, fahof-yagap: bky3_m5d

**Ticket: Signature verification failing on simulator builds**

The Liftwise elevator-dispatch simulator fails its signature check on every build since Tuesday. Artifacts from the Quonset CI runner verify fine locally, so the pipeline is likely pinned to the retired key from last quarter's rotation. Update the verification step to use the current signing key below.

deploy key for yadup-badug: bky6_rLH3qD

## Deployment

Textgate's encoding sniffer runs as a sidecar next to the upload service. Deploy both together; the sniffer inspects the first 64 KB of each uploaded text file and tags it before storage. Mismatched tags block ingestion, so keep the confidence threshold sane. The sidecar reads its runtime settings from the values below.

deployment values, yafop-fahap:
[lamwyn]
team = silath
access_code = ac_166fb2
host = lamwyn.orvexgrid.example
port = 9300
owner = pelael.praius
peer = istiel.zarqeldyn.corp

MINUTES — Management Meeting, Branch Ops

Attending: Dara, Wes, Filip, Rosa.

Main item: the currency-hedging question for our Varent expansion. After some back and forth, we agreed to hedge 70% of projected exposure through forward contracts, reviewed quarterly — Filip flagged that full hedging eats too much margin. Branch managers should hold off on local FX arrangements until treasury confirms. Rationale is summarised in the confidential note below.

board note of kadug-tawig: Only 5 of the 100 pilot accounts renewed Oliath, so a churn review is set for April 15.